WebJan 27, 2024 · Knowledge and knowing are two different things. Knowledge is that which we gather from outside. Knowing arises from within. Knowledge is memory that is of the mind, but knowing is existential, which is of the ‘being’. Knowing is the very nature of this existence; it is the core of human existence. It arises when you are in touch with your ‘being’. WebMay 11, 2024 · Itself, “knowing” a concept implies a familiarity with an idea, but perhaps not a working knowledge of it. For example, we can “know” about airplanes, but we might not have a comprehensive understanding of how they work.
